Requirements
Candidates must possess a medical degree with a recognized postgraduate qualification in neurology, stroke medicine, or a related specialty. Relevant experience in assessing and managing acute and complex stroke cases, including acute stroke care, stroke prevention, thrombolysis, and multidisciplinary stroke management is required. Strong clinical, diagnostic, communication, and decision-making skills are essential, along with eligibility for a UAE healthcare authority license. Experience in reputed hospitals or stroke centers is preferred.
